PLUNKET SHIELD.
WELLINGTON v. AUCKLAND
INTERESTING FINISH TO-DAY. AUCKLAND, January 24. The great cricket match is drawing toward its concluding stages. _ When Wellington struggled to obtain the upper hand over Auckland in the final game of the season for the Plunket Shield the wicket was beginning to show signs of wear. Wellingtons second innings score reached 323, leaving Auckland 199 to get to win. Lowry stayed 1 long enough to top his century, and his dismissal was followed shortly afterwards by a partnership between Badcock and McGirr which realised 78 runs. Badcock 'batted beautifully for 77. The wicket got steadily worse as play progressed and after a bright opening six of Auckland’s batsmen went fairly cheaply. However, Bowley played beautifully for 75 not out, and with four wickets still in hand the home team requires 32 lor victory. Following are the scores:
